WebAn anoxic or hypoxic brain injury is a traumatic brain injury (TBI) caused by the deprivation of oxygen to the brain. An anoxic brain injury occurs when the supply of oxygen to the brain is drastically reduced or cut off entirely, causing damage to cells in the brain. Without enough oxygen, brain cells begin to die around four minutes. WebTraumatic brain injury (TBI) rehabilitation helps a person recover from a head injury.
